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ilkley to Hawarden start from as little as £21.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ilkley to Hawarden are available for £58.70 one way, or £100.30 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Ilkley station is equipped with several amenities to ensure a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open daily, with varying hours, providing both ticket machines and online ticket collection services. For those requiring accessibility support, the station boasts step-free access and accessible ticket machines, ensuring that everyone can navigate the station with ease. It’s a welcoming environment for all, with induction loops and wheelchair access, though you might want to plan ahead for facilities like toilets and waiting rooms, as these are somewhat limited.

For cyclists, there's secure bicycle storage with CCTV surveillance, and for drivers, a 24-hour car park managed by Northern, with both regular and accessible spaces. Although there’s no CCTV in the car park, the town of Ilkley and its community is generally considered safe and secure. The station also offers basic refreshment options, though it lacks an ATM and other shopping amenities, so plan accordingly before starting your journey.

Hawarden Station Facilities

Though compact, Hawarden Train Station meets essential needs for travelers. It does not have a ticket office or ticket machines, making it advisable to purchase your rail tickets online or via mobile platforms before you travel. Fortunately, this station is equipped with an induction loop to assist those using hearing aids and provides some level of wheelchair access. Notably, Passenger Assist services allow you to request assistance up to two hours before your journey, ensuring a smoother travel experience.

The station has no designated waiting rooms or lounge areas. However, seating is available on the platforms. While there are no refreshment facilities onsite, you might want to explore the nearby town for local dining choices. Unfortunately, the station does not provide Wi-Fi or public payphones, so be sure to prepare ahead for any connectivity needs.

Accessibility and Parking

In terms of accessibility, Hawarden Station offers step-free access where possible. Platform 1 requires crossing the railway via a barrow crossing and ramp, while Platform 2 is directly accessible from the car park. Transport for Wales operates a car park that is open 24 hours with 14 spaces, including two accessible spaces. Impressively, parking is free, making it an attractive start point for your rail journey.

Onward Travel Options

Hawarden Train Station is well-connected for onward travel. The nearest bus stops can be found on the main road outside the station, offering additional transport options for onward journeys. During times of rail service interruptions, a rail replacement bus service is available from a nearby bus stop on The Highway. Take note, however, that there are no bicycle hire facilities directly at the station.
